One man with a long bow sat upon the top of a little hillock. He was waiting for the chieftain's men to spy him. He heard far voices: "He is the avenger come to shoot the red eagle!" Soon four strong men ran forth from the center wigwam toward the hillock, where this man was sitting with the long bow. They reached the side of the stranger, but he didn't pay attention to them. He just looked at beautiful wigwams that were beneath him. These four men took and brought him to a chieftain. The chieftain was standing at the entrance way ready to meet the stranger. He said: "How, you are the avenger with the magic arrow!" The chieftain invited the stranger for dinner. After that the stranger covered his face with his blanket and soon he quickly lay asleep within the chieftain's teepee.
